          Description

          This 27.5" mountain bike is designed for getting started with MTB touring in dry weather, for rides up to 1.5 hours.

          Weight

          S: 15.4 kg M: 15,5 kg L: 15.6 kg XL: 15.8 kg

          MIXED FRAMEWORK

          With a very marked top tube inclination, over a very wide range of sizes (from S: 1m55 to XL: 2m00 ), the frame of the EXPL 50 mountain bike is MIXED.

          LIGHTWEIGHT, COMFORTABLE AND PLAYFUL FRAME

          It isn't always easy to get the right position on a mountain bike. Our designers have designed a brand new frame that is easy to step over. This 100% aluminum CGF (Comfort Geometry Frame) frame is both comfortable and easy to handle. The inclination has been studied to keep your back straighter while the rear chainstays are shortened to ensure good agility of the bike in turns.

          Derailleur and drive train

          3 x 7 speed chainrings, 21 speeds total! 2 easy-to-use grip shifters on the handlebars. Left (chainrings): control ascents/descents. Right (speeds): more precise control over your pedalling. Details: -Triple-chainring chainset (22/32/42 teeth) + protection / grease. -Microshift FD-M20 front derailleur -Microshift RD-M25 rear derailleur -Microshift MS25 grip shifters with speed indicators -Shimano TZ500 7 cog cassette, 14 to 28 teeth -Large, solid KMC Z51 chain

          Front suspension

          The 80 mm front suspension allows you to overcome your first obstacles with peace of mind on slightly uneven trails. Its mechanical spring is a stamp of reliability. And the fork is particularly easy to maintain.

          27.5" WHEELS & TYRES FOR DRY TERRAIN

          The wheels of the ST 100 are tolerant and sturdy, with 27.5" double-walled rims with 28 spokes. Slow down without worrying about obstacles: small rocks, cracks, holes and bumps! Because you're getting started with MTB touring on dry ground, this mountain bike is equipped with DRY 27.5 x 2.0 tyres. Their performance is optimized thanks to a very rolling central part, while their side studs provide good grip in turns.

          V-BRAKES WITH PADS

          Two V-Brake pads for effective braking.These brakes are composed of callipers that exert more or less pressure on the rim to slow or stop the rotation of the wheels. Thanks to the special design of the ST 100's aluminium brake levers, you only need two fingers to brake. Once a year, check how the pads are wearing. If the grooves are disappearing, take your bike to your local store's workshop.

          HANDLEBARS, STEM, GRIPS

          With a stem that tilts 10° upwards, the riding position of the ST 100 is raised, accessible, and comfortable. In detail: -Aluminium stem, 90 mm long, with a 10° angle for maximum comfort.-620 mm wide steel handlebar, for stability and control. -Grips in "soft touch" material' for good grip and a soft comfortable feel.

          Saddle

          The saddle of the ST 100 is welded to prevent any movement of the saddle. And because your comfort is our priority after your safety, we've added an exclusive wider Ergofit saddle with a hammock shape. Easily adjust the height of your saddle with the Flex steel seat post, either 350 mm or 400 mm long (according to the bike size). Its reduced diameter of 27.2 mm provides your seat with natural flexibility, 30% more than a standard solution.

          Platform pedals

          The Rockrider ST 100 mountain bike is supplied with hard resin platform mountain bike pedals for added lightness and safety. If your foot slips off the pedal, you will be less likely to injure yourself.

          TRANSPORT and STORAGE

          We added a quick release system for easily attaching/removing the front wheel. There is a nut at the back to secure the bike and limit the risk of theft. You will need a spanner to remove the rear wheel. Our advice: a bike carrier is a simple way to transport your mountain bike easily, without dirtying your car.

          Accessories

          Your ST 100 mountain bike comes with a chainring guard (to protect your clothing from dirt), bell, lights, wheel reflectors and pedals. The frame is compatible with: -500 chainstay stand (ref. 8302792) -100 bottle cage (ref. 8049106) and 500 bottle cage (ref. 8358133) -Mountain bike mudguard set (ref. 8385291) -100 saddle bag (ref. 8347394) and 500 saddle bag (ref. 8354448) -500 pannier rack (ref. 8364376) -Polisport GROOVY frame-mounted baby seat (ref.8385622), from size S

          comfort and safe

          Your bike's equipment (chain, derailleur, brakes, etc.) will adjust. Take advantage of the free revision within 6 months of purchase. Our technicians will carry out a 13-point inspection of your bike. Go to the nearest DECATHLON workshop with your DECATHLON card and/or receipt.

          WHAT SIZE OF MTB TO CHOOSE?

          Several sizes available: S: between 1.55m and 1.64m M: between 1.65m and 1.74m L: between 1.75m and 1.84m XL: between 1.85 m and 2.00 m To adapt the bike to your height and size, try these tips: 1/ Sitting on the saddle, you should be able to touch the ground with the tips of your toes. 2/ To adjust the saddle, your knee will be slightly bent with your foot on the pedal in the low position. 3/ If you hesitate between two sizes, choose the larger size.
